Rapidly Translated Polypeptides Are Preferred Substrates for Cotranslational Protein Degradation
Nascent polypeptides are degraded by the proteasome concurrently with their synthesis on the ribosome. This process, called cotranslational protein degradation (CTPD), has been observed for years, but the underlying mechanisms remain poorly understood. Equally unclear are the identities of cellular...
